Trout Brook Estates <br />July 14, 2004 Page 2 <br /> <br />extension is necessary to begin to complete the loop through the area of the River Park <br />development and on down County Road 40 to CSAH 12. <br /> <br />An access onto CSAH 13 was thoroughly discussed at the Planning Commission <br />meeting. It was determined that its current location is the best for a geometric <br />improvement to Tyler Street on the northwest side of CSAH 13 to create a 4-legged 90- <br />degree intersection. As indicated in my memo of June 17th, we would recommend that <br />the developer be obligated to obtain the land from the private party on the north side of. <br />CSAH 13 and undertake the necessary geometric improvements to existing Tyler Street <br />to create the 4-legged 90-degree intersection. It is important to note that this condition <br />needs to be backed by the City Council's willingness to use its power of eminent domain <br />to ultimately acquire the necessary property from the north side of CSAH 13 for the <br />realignment of Tyler Street, if the developer's negotiations with the landowner is <br />unsuccessful. <br /> <br />We have discussed with the developer the potential need for a temporary access onto <br />CSAH 13 to initiate the marketing of the first phase, if the realigned final interseCtion is <br />not accomplished due to holdups in land acquisition. <br /> <br />you have any questions regarding any of these comments, please call. <br /> <br />Sincerely, <br /> <br />Howard R.
